The correct choice highlights the importance of regular check-ups and the tightening of bolts in ensuring the safety of Pilates equipment. Regular maintenance is crucial because Pilates equipment, such as reformers and other apparatus, experiences significant wear and tear due to frequent use. By systematically checking and securing bolts and other fasteners, instructors and facilities can prevent equipment malfunctions that could lead to injuries during workouts.

This proactive safety measure minimizes the risk associated with loose components, which can compromise both user safety and the integrity of the equipment. Furthermore, proper maintenance helps extend the lifespan of the equipment, ensuring that it remains in safe working condition for all users.

While routine cleaning helps maintain hygiene and visual inspections can identify obvious issues, what truly safeguards clients during their sessions is the thorough, ongoing checks of hardware integrity, which includes securing loose screws and bolts. Immediate replacement of damaged parts is also essential, but it’s a reactive measure rather than a preventative strategy that regular check-ups provide.
